Description

The internal living space of this home is incredibly light and spans over 2595 sq. ft., across two storeys. The current layout of the accommodation provides great flexibility and with a little imagination, offers scope to create a fabulous ground floor bedroom suite, or annexed accommodation.

Upon entry, a welcoming reception hall with cloakroom leads through to the living room, a wonderful spacious room with fireplace and double doors opening to the conservatory. The reception hall also opens to a sitting room conveniently located, adjacent to the kitchen with open access into the conservatory.

The kitchen is comprehensively fitted with base and wall units, including integrated appliances and open views at counter level into the conservatory and is further enhanced by a large utility room, also with a good range of units and secondary access to the front of the house. A personal door leads into the garage and into the rear extension, which is currently used as a garden room with a fitted sauna, bath facilities and double doors on to the rear terrace. This room could easily be repurposed as a generous ground floor bedroom suite or annexed accommodation if required. A conservatory has been added to the rear of the property linking both the living room and sitting room. This room is 31ft wide, provides access and views on to the rear garden and is a wonderfully lit room which the current owners use both dining space and a lovely family area.

On the first floor of the property you will discover a spacious landing leading to a family shower room and three bedrooms. The principal bedroom connects with a large dressing room with EnSuite facilities.

Situation

Lechlade is located on the further most navigational point of the River Thames bordering three counties. It is a charming historic Cotswold market town boasting a vibrant community. The town offers a wealth of reputable day to day amenities to include a popular primary school, convenience stores, butchers, modern medical centre, dentists, numerous public houses, and restaurants. Its proximity to the River Thames affords aquatic past times and splendid walks. London is easily reached with regular and direct rail services running from Swindon station (12 Miles) or Didcot Parkway (24 Miles) into Paddington London.
